About the Programme

If you are interested in a career in health and social care, this course offers you the chance to develop your academic, personal and professional potential. The programme is designed to meet employer demand for higher level qualified practitioners; you will gain an understanding of the concept of health and social care
in a contemporary society, helping you to progress to employment within the health and social care sector.
You will be given the opportunity to study health and social elements in a variety of contexts, providing insight into the human experience of health, social, physical, mental well-being and illness.

Aims of the Programme

This programme is both academic and vocational. You will develop academic skills and knowledge by studying a range of theories, viewpoints and professional perspectives which encourage depth of thinking. Vocationally, you will gain experience working in a professional environment during a mandatory work placement. Duration: 2 Years

Study Mode: Full Time
Course fee: £9000 per year

Modules:

Level 4

• Personal Professional Development
• Work Related Learning
• Evidence Based Approaches
• Exploration of Health Conditions
• Collaborative Working
• Contemporary Issues

Level 5

• Work Related Research
• Continuous Professional Development
• Public Health
• Psychological and Social Science
• Assistive Technology
• Service Improvements

You can progress onto a BA (Hons) Health and Social Care programme.
